A MAJOR motorway has ground to a halt after a horror smash involving three vehicles – sparking huge delays.
Rush-hour commuters travelling on the M5 near Exeter, Devon, have been caught in queues of bumper-to-bumper traffic this morning.


Traffic monitoring site Inrix reported three vehicles had been involved involved in the crash, which occurred at around 8am.
It said: “M5 Northbound partially blocked, queueing traffic due to accident.
“Three vehicles involved from J31 A38 (Okehampton turn off) to J30 A376 Sidmouth Road (Exeter / Service Areas).”
Devon and Cornwall Police confirmed no injuries had been reported following the collision.
The force said: “Police were notified at around 8am to reports of a collision involving three vehicles on the Northbound carriageway on the M5.”
